The Cares Act – CMS Begins Immediate Distribution Of $30B From Public Health And Social Services Emergency Fund
The Coronavirus Aid, Relief, and Economic Security (CARES) Act included $100 billion for the Public Health and Social Services Emergency Fund (the “Fund”). This funding is designed to support healthcare-related expenses or lost revenue attributed to the COVID-19 pandemic and ensure that patients can get testing and treatment for COVID-19. […]

State Tax Updates
ONLINE NOTARY PUBLIC ACT (NE) Governor Ricketts issued an Executive Order on April 1st, making Nebraska’s Online Notary Public Act effective immediately, subject to rules and regulations promulgated by the Nebraska Secretary of State. The Online Notary Public Act, Neb. Rev. Stat. §§ 64-401 et seq., allows for an online notary public to […]
